Compared with the ordinary expressways, the ring expressway has more ramps, and most of the ramps connect with the urban roads. This paper seeks to design the structure of a real-time extension controller for the ring expressway on-ramp with the extension control theory and the grey prediction method. According to the deviation and differential of the actual and the expected traffic flow density of the main line, the designed controller divides the main line traffic station into three measure modes and presents different control algorithms to each mode. Finally, a section of Lanzhou North Ring Expressway is used to evaluate and analyze the designed controller, the Simulink software is used to simulate the control process. Results show the traffic density of main line converges to the expected density, the fluctuation of on-ramp metering rate is reduced, and the average queue length of the on-ramp vehicles is shortened.
